Output 31f804c52211587226541237c5efbb8f93bfcd107d7b720a8d9b5adc9400a398:0

value
29115341
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0af85d86287d89977c450578e121b4ef75e1f0aa OP_EQUALVERIFY OP_CHECKSIG
address
1211HeLuUzxwm8Ymvg9aaAtJtCUj77Qzju
transaction
31f804c52211587226541237c5efbb8f93bfcd107d7b720a8d9b5adc9400a398
confirmations
413082
spent
true